So while morphite will be valuable later on in EvE Echoes, it is currently only being bought as a long term investment and has no demand currently in the game. While this is the only ore in the game with morphite, the problem is that morphite isn’t a component listed in any blueprint in the game currently. Mercoxit is only found in -0.8 security systems or lower, but what is holding mercoxit back in value is that it’s only output is morphite. Hedbergite has a solid mix of minerals and is the only null sec ore to contain isogen. Jaspet, just like crokite has zydrine and nocxium, but instead of tritanium it contains mexallion as it’s basic mineral output. Crokite is highly sought after as it has a very high output of noxcium and zydrine, as well as the most tritanium in the game. Crokite and Jaspet are great ores to mine in null sec if you cannot find any arkonor or bistot. Just keep in mind that Arkonor is only found in systems with a security of -0.6 or lower, so it can be a difficult ore to mine if you don’t have protection from your corporation or alliance.īistot is the second-best ore in the game now due to it being the only other ore besides arkonor that contains megacyte, it also contains the tier 7 mineral zydrine. With T8 only about 2-3 weeks away for the players with all three skill chips playing since day 1, megacyte is starting to get bought up and stockpiled in preparation for all of the new T8 ships to be manufactured. Megacyte will be a primary component on all T8 blueprints. Now looking at the null sec tier chart, Arkonor is now the best ore to mine for in the game thanks to it’s large output of megacyte, which has risen in price over the last week. Gneiss will rise on this list if isogen prices increase, as it has the highest isogen output of all the low sec ores. Gniess has a great mix of pyerite, mexallion, and isogen, but has fallen to last place on their tier chart as it doesn’t contain any nocxium or zydrine. Spodumain is the ore you want to be targeting in low sec for pyerite, dark ochre is what you want to target for nocxium, and pyroxeres are a good choice for a good all around composition of minerals including nocxium. This means no matter what you’re mining in low sec outside of gneiss you will be earning roughly the same ISK per m3. There is only a 20 ISK per m3 difference between all the low sec ores, not counting gneiss, which is great news for retriever pilots who cannot target specific ores (as strip miners target random asteroids in range). Dark ochre and pyroxeres were the best low sec ores a few weeks ago, but due to nocxium falling in price, now down to thirteen hundred ISK (1300 ISK), hemorphite has taken their places as the best low sec ore. Hemorphite is now the best ore to mine in low sec due to it being the only low sec ore to contain the Tier 7 mineral zydrine. Veldspar and Plagioclase are now tied for the two worst ores in the game and should be avoided if your looking to make a decent profit from your time mining. Isogen is undervalued currently, so keep an eye on isogen prices because if they go up in price, omber and kernite will become the best ores to mine for in high sec. These are the only high sec ores that contain isogen. Omber and Kernite come in second at 80 ISK per m3. This means that sometimes it’s not even worth looking for these ores if the system is overcrowded, as you’ll spend more time warping around to new belts than actually mining. Dark Ochre and Pyroxeres can be found in some 0.5 systems in high sec that have tier 4 belts, but most of these areas are overcrowded and filled with retrievers. Pyerite is usually the limiting factor in most manufacturing jobs so it constantly in demand by industry players. Starting off with the tier chart, scordite is the best ore to be gathering in high sec currently due to it having the highest output of pyerite for all of the high sec ores.
